With Terry Brooks there are two different places one can start. The Sword of Shannara or the Landover Series.

The Landover Series starts with a great bang in the first book: Magic Kingdom For Sale - Sold! This book by itself is worth the read in a hilarious laugh out loud kind of way.:lol: Its about a very sad :( man named Ben Holiday who sees and advertisement "Magic Kingdom For Sale". Its Chrismas and he was board. Like so many of us here at LoS.;) Needless to say boredom gets him into unexpected places. This fantastic book is a great start. However I will admit that I did get board with it after the third book and was content not to read further. The Landover Series
• Magic Kingdom for Sale–Sold!
• The Black Unicorn
• Wizard At Large
• The Tangle Box
• Witches' Brew
• Book Six Untitled (forthcoming September 2009)
